カテゴリ一覧 著者一覧

インプレス NextPublishingの書籍一覧

364 件中 311 件 〜 320 件を表示
0件
解決!Androidアプリ開発のアレコレ 実践編
発売日: 2021/10/15
PDF / EPUB Web
本書は、筆者が業務で実践している内容をもとに、「レッツ、効率アップ!」「カスタムView」「Epoxy」の3章構成で、Androidアプリ開発に関するノウハウを紹介します。
「レッツ、効率アップ!」では、Androidアプリの開発効率を上げる方法を紹介しています。Androidアプリ開発者なら知っているほうが得をするような、開発効率がぐっと上がる方法、開発効率が少し上がる小技を複数記載しています。
「カスタムView」では、Androidアプリ開発における、カスタムビューの作成手順とメリットを解説しています。※カスタムビューとは独自で開発したビューです。筆者が作成したカスタムビューを例に解説することにより、読者の方が理解しやすいよう心がけました。
「Epoxy」では、EpoxyというAirbnb製のライブラリを詳しく解説しています。概念、メリット、実装方法を具体的に解説しているので、Epoxyに触れたことがない方でも読みやすいと思います。また、業務などで実践しやすいようなEpoxyの便利機能も紹介しています。

【目次】
第1章 レッツ、効率アップ!
 1.1 Android Studioに特化した効率アップ術
 1.2 Androidに特化したJetBrains製IDEのプラグイン
 1.3 ローカルに立てたAPIモックサーバーを利用
 1.4 まとめ
第2章 カスタムView
 2.1 どのような場合にカスタムViewを作成すべきか
 2.2 カスタムViewの作成方法と利点
 2.3 まとめ
第3章 Epoxy
 3.1 Epoxyについて
 3.2 導入方法
 3.3 EpoxyControllerの作成
 3.4 Epoxyの便利機能
 3.5 まとめ
1,980円(税込)
0件
クリエーターのためのWordPress活用入門 個人サイト制作でセルフブランディングしよう!
発売日: 2022/3/11
PDF / EPUB Web
本書は主に同人作家やミュージシャン、YouTuber/VTuberなどのクリエイター向けに、WordPressを使った個人サイトの作り方を解説しています。筆者「アンメルツP」自身のボカロP&Webデザイナーとしての経験を還元した本です。
SNSのトラブルのたびに「昔の個人サイトに戻ろうぜ!」と上がる声の一方で、本気でそれに取り組む方は少ないのが現状です。しかし現在は昔よりもはるかに高度なWebサイトを簡単に作れます。同人作家やミュージシャンがWebサイトの制作技術を身につけておけば、いざという時、非常に強力な武器になるはずです。
【目次】
第1章 クリエーターが個人サイトを持つメリットとは
第2章 個人サイトが表示される仕組みとは
第3章 WordPressとは何か
第4章 個人サイト制作に必要な環境を揃える
第5章 個人サイトを1時間で作る ~WordPressの初期設定~
第6章 WordPressの管理画面
第7章 個人サイトの着せ替え~WordPressテーマの導入~
第8章 個人サイトの機能強化 ~WordPressプラグインの導入~
第9章 個人サイトに掲載したいコンテンツ
第10章 HTMLとCSSの概要
第11章 WordPressテーマファイルの中身を見る
第12章 WordPress子テーマの作成
第13章 WordPressカスタマイズに役立つHTMLタグ
第14章 WordPressカスタマイズに役立つCSSプロパティー
第15章 WordPressカスタマイズに役立つPHP構文・関数
第16章 Googleと仲良くする?しない?~SEOと検索避け~
第17章 個人サイトのアクセス解析(Google Analytics / Search Console)
第18章 WordPressの運用とトラブル対策
第19章 個人サイト制作に役立つオススメサイト&ツール
1,980円(税込)
0件
iOSアプリ開発 UI実装であると嬉しいレシピブックVol.2
発売日: 2020/1/24
PDF / EPUB Web
本書は筆者がこれまでサンプル開発や実務の中で培ったノウハウ等をもとに、UI実装をいくつかのまとまったサンプル実装を例に、UIを構築する上で重要な実装ポイントやアイデアを紹介していきます。第二弾の本書は便利なライブラリを上手に活用した表現を解説します。

【目次】
第1章 TabBar Animation & Layout
1.1 事前準備に関して
1.2 本章で収録しているサンプル実装における概要
1.3 利用したライブラリーの紹介
1.4 このサンプルで利用している便利なExtension集
1.5 TabBarControllerの切り替え時にアニメーションを付与する
1.6 部品となるViewを実装する
1.7 このサンプルで利用しているアーキテクチャー
1.8 UITableViewでのコンテンツ一覧表示に関する実装
1.9 UICollectionViewでの画像コンテンツ表示に関する実装
1.10 コーヒーブレイク
第2章 API Connection & Layout
2.1 事前準備に関して
2.2 本章で収録しているサンプル実装における概要
2.3 利用したライブラリーの紹介
2.4 このサンプルで利用しているアーキテクチャや画面構成について
2.5 各種画面表示をするViewControllerから見る実装ポイント
2.6 API通信処理に関連する部分テストコードについて
2.7 コーヒーブレイク
第3章 Modify Transition & Layout
3.1 事前準備に関して
3.2 このサンプル実装における概要
3.3 利用したライブラリーの紹介
3.4 このサンプルで利用しているアーキテクチャや画面構成について
3.5 各種画面表示をするViewControllerから見る実装ポイント
3.6 コーヒーブレイク

同人版はこちら
2,200円(税込)
0件
Combineをはじめよう
発売日: 2022/2/4
PDF / EPUB Web
本書はSwiftでリアクティブプログラミングを行うためのフレームワークであるCombine初学者のための解説書です。Combineにより、Apple プラットフォーム(iOS、iPadOS、watchOS、tvOS、macOS)向けの App を開発するときに、様々な処理を宣言的に記述することが可能になります。
Combine の解説の多くは、登場する用語や概念の説明から始まり、導入部分でつまづきが発生しやすいため、習得に敷居が高いものになっています。本書では、基本的な事柄をもっと分かりやすく説明し、導入部分を丁寧に説明しています。説明の際に、具体的なコードを先に挙げています。

【目次】
第1章 Combine の最初の一歩
第2章 Subscribe と Subscription
第3章 Publisher
第4章 Operator
第5章 Combineのコンセプト
付録A UIKit で Combine を使う
1,980円(税込)
0件
Testable Firebase 持続可能なFirebaseプロジェクトを目指して
発売日: 2022/11/25
PDF / EPUB Web
本書はFirebaseを使ったウェブアプリケーションをTestableな形で開発していくための技術解説書です。
フレームワークとしてはVite/Reactを利用し、テストフレームワークとしてはVitest/Cypress、Firebaseもウェブアプリケーションとしては一般的なFirebase Authentication、Firestore、Firebase Functions、Firebase Storageを対象としています。
冒頭で開発する流れを説明した上で、サンプルコードを使ってなるべく具体的な例でテストを書きながら開発が進めていけるような形でまとめていますので、ご自身のユースケースのところだけを読んでいただいても理解できるようになっています。

【目次】
第1章 環境構築
第2章 モデリング
第3章 認証機能
第4章 チャット(メッセージ表示)
第5章 チャット(メッセージ一覧)
第6章 チャット(入力フォーム)
第7章 チャット(画像添付)
第8章 プッシュ通知
第9章 E2Eテスト
1,980円(税込)
0件
ACCESSテックブック
発売日: 2022/12/9
PDF / EPUB Web
株式会社ACCESSには、ブラウザエンジン、IoT、スマホアプリ、クラウド、ネットワーク、ハードウェア、ドローンと、とても幅広い技術分野に対し、専門的な深い知識を持ったマニアックなエンジニア達が在籍しています。
本書はその中でもモバイルに関連する知見をまとめた合同誌です。クリーンアーキテクチャやAndroidのファイルストレージについて、それぞれが完結した内容になっており、興味のある章を読み進めていただけます。

【目次】
第1章 クリーンアーキテクチャー
1.1 はじめに
1.2 アーキテクチャーを選定する目的
1.3 モバイルアプリ開発のアーキテクチャー
1.4 重要なSOLID原則
1.5 クリーンアーキテクチャーとは
1.6 私たちのアプリ設計
1.7 クリーンアーキテクチャーを導入した結果
1.8 クリーンアーキテクチャーの懸念点
1.9 クリーンアーキテクチャーに決めた経緯
1.10 Flowでクリーンアーキテクチャーを最適化する
1.11 Kotlin Coroutines Flow
1.12 Kotlin Coroutines FlowをSwiftでobserveする
1.13 あとがき
1.14 謝辞
第2章 Android のファイルストレージ
2.1 はじめに
2.2 Android におけるストレージの概要
2.3 共有ストレージにおけるファイルの取り扱い
2.4 Android のファイルストレージに関する仕様の変遷
2.5 ModernStorage の紹介
2.6 おわりに
1,980円(税込)
0件
TypeScriptで作るシングルページアプリケーション
発売日: 2019/4/5
PDF / EPUB Web
【環境構築から、サーバーサイドにExpress、フロントエンドにAngularを使った実際の開発手順を解説!】

本書はJavaScriptエンジニアを対象とした、TypeScriptの解説から環境構築、実際にシングルページアプリケーションを作るまでのサーバーサイド・フロントエンドの開発手順までを紹介した入門書です。この1冊で、TypeScriptをさくっと使いこなしましょう!

【目次】
はじめに─なぜTypeScriptなのか
第1章 TypeScriptとは
1.1 インタフェース
1.2 型アノテーション
1.3 アクセス修飾子
1.4 構造的部分型
1.5 列挙型
第2章 環境構築からHello Worldまで
2.1 Node.jsのインストール
2.2 TypeScriptのインストール
2.3 エディタについて
2.4 Hello World
第3章 シングルページアプリケーションの作成
3.1 データベースの準備
3.2 サーバーサイドの開発
3.3 フロントエンドの開発
3.4 スクリプト実行手順
1,980円(税込)
0件
GoとSAMで学ぶAWS Lambda
発売日: 2019/4/12
PDF / EPUB Web
【ユースケース集を通じてAWS Lambdaを学ぼう!】

本書はGo言語での実装を通して、入門から中級程度のAWS Lambdaの扱い方や、サーバーレスアーキテクチャの構成に不可欠なPaaS(API Gateway、S3、Dynamo DBなど)やツール(SAM、direnv)の扱い方を学ぶ、AWS Lambdaのユースケース集です。
【目次】
第1章 環境構築
1.1 anyenv
1.2 anyenvupdate
1.3 goenvとGo
1.4 pyenvとPython
1.5 aws-cli
1.6 aws-sam-cli
1.7 saw
1.8 direnv
1.9 dep
1.10 gig
第2章 S3イベントの活用
2.1 S3
2.2 シーケンス
2.3 フォルダー構成
2.4 ソースコード
2.5 テスト
2.6 デプロイ
2.7 削除
第3章 SNSとSQSによるファンアウト
3.1 概要
3.2 SQS
3.3 SNS
3.4 シーケンス
3.5 フォルダー構成
3.6 ソースコード
3.7 テスト
3.8 デプロイ
3.9 削除
第4章 API GatewayとDynamoDBを使ったURL短縮サービス
4.1 概要
4.2 API Gateway
4.3 DynamoDB
4.4 シーケンス
4.5 フォルダー構成
4.6 ソースコード
4.7 テスト
4.8 デプロイ
4.9 削除
1,980円(税込)
0件
Git for Windows + Re:VIEWで電子書籍を作ろう
発売日: 2023/10/6
PDF / EPUB Web
本書は、Re:VIEWを使用して電子書籍(EPUB/PDF形式)を効率よく作成するための解説書です。電子書籍制作に興味がある方、またはRe:VIEWを用いて電子書籍を作成したいが、技術的な設定に不安がある方に特にお勧めします。
第1章「環境構築の基礎」: Windows環境でRe:VIEWを利用するために必要なソフトウェアと設定手順を詳細に解説します。Git for Windows、Ruby、Re:VIEW、およびTeX Liveのインストール方法から、GitHubアカウントの設定まで、一から始められるように説明しています。
第2章「電子書籍制作の実践」: 電子書籍の作成プロセスをステップバイステップで解説します。GitHubとの接続設定、リポジトリの作成とクローニング、プロジェクトの構築、そして電子書籍の生成とGitHubとのデータ同期まで、全体のフローを説明します。
この書籍を手にすることで、Re:VIEWによる電子書籍制作の全体像を把握し、実際に電子書籍を制作してみましょう。

【目次】
第1章 環境を作ろう
1.1 構築環境の全体像
1.2 Git for Windows
1.3 Ruby
1.4 Re:VIEW
1.5 TeX Live
1.6 GitHub
第2章 電子書籍を作ろう
2.1 電子書籍作成の全体像
2.2 接続前に準備する
2.3 リポジトリーを作る
2.4 リポジトリーを持ってくる
2.5 プロジェクトを作る
2.6 電子書籍を作る
2.7 データを同期する
2,420円(税込)
0件
ほぼPythonだけでサーバーレスアプリをつくろう
発売日: 2019/8/30
PDF / EPUB Web
本書は「ほぼ」PythonだけでAWSを利用したサーバーレスアプリケーションを構築するためのガイドブックです。バックエンドにChalice、フロントエンドにTranscrypt、ユニットテストとAPIテストにpytest、UIテストにSeleneを利用します。実装部分をアプリエンジニアが、テスト部分をQAエンジニアが、それぞれの専門を活かして解説します。
【目次】
第1章 Pythonでサーバーレスアプリの実装をしよう
第2章 サーバーレスアプリ開発環境の構築をしよう
第3章 ChaliceでWeb APIの実装をしよう
第4章 DynamoDBでデータの永続化をしよう
第5章 Transcryptで画面の実装をしよう
第6章 AWS CodePipelineでCI/CD環境の構築をしよう
第7章 Pythonでサーバーレスアプリのテストをしよう
第8章 pytestでユニットテストをしよう
第9章 pytestでAPIテストをしよう
第10章 SeleneでUIテストをしよう
第11章 手動テストは……さすがに手でやろう
第12章 CI/CD環境で自動テストをしよう
1,980円(税込)
戻る 書籍一覧を見る